What Is a Virtual Paralegal?
A virtual paralegal is a trained legal professional who works remotely to support law firms and attorneys. They perform many of the same duties as in-house legal assistants but from a remote location.
Virtual paralegals assist with document preparation, legal research, case management, and client communication. They provide legal support without requiring office space or long-term employment contracts.
For law firms that need flexible help, virtual paralegal services offer a practical solution.

Specialized Legal Support by Practice Area
Every law practice has unique needs. Our virtual legal professionals bring experience across multiple areas of law. This allows firms to receive support that aligns with their specific practice focus.
For example:
- In family law, a virtual paralegal may prepare custody agreements, draft petitions, and organize financial disclosures.
- In civil litigation, paralegals assist with discovery review, deposition summaries, trial preparation, and document management.
- In corporate law, they may help draft contracts, prepare compliance documents, and manage transaction files.
- In personal injury cases, they support claim documentation, medical record review, and settlement tracking.
This level of specialization improves efficiency. Attorneys do not need to spend time training someone unfamiliar with their practice area. Instead of relying on a freelance paralegal with general experience, firms gain access to professionals who understand the details of their field.
Specialized support also reduces risk. Knowledge of procedures, court rules, and documentation standards improves accuracy. Whether your firm focuses on litigation, family law, business law, or another area, we match you with a paralegal who understands your workflow.
Cost Efficiency and Profitability
Running a law firm requires careful cost control. Hiring a full-time paralegal includes salary, benefits, insurance, workspace, and equipment.
A virtual paralegal reduces these fixed expenses. You pay only for the services you need. This improves budget flexibility and reduces financial strain during slower periods.
Here are key cost benefits:
- No office space required
- No employee benefits package
- No recruitment fees
- No long-term employment contract
- Scalable service hours
This structure allows firms to increase support during busy periods and reduce hours when workload decreases.
Cost efficiency also improves profitability. When paralegals handle research, drafting, and document preparation, attorneys can focus on billable client work. More attorney time on strategy and court appearances means higher revenue potential.
For small firms and solo practitioners, virtual paralegal services provide access to professional support without the financial risk of hiring full-time staff. For growing firms, it offers a way to scale operations while maintaining control over overhead.
Process of Onboarding Virtual Legal Assistants
The onboarding process typically includes:
- Role Definition and Workflow Mapping The firm outlines delegated responsibilities, case types handled, reporting expectations, and communication protocols.
- Credential and Skill Validation Assistants are evaluated for relevant legal experience, software familiarity, and practice-area alignment before placement.
- Secure Systems Integration Access is granted to case management software, document repositories, billing platforms, and communication tools under controlled permissions.
- Phased Responsibility Transfer Initial tasks may focus on document preparation or case file organization before expanding into research, discovery support, or client communications.
- Performance Monitoring and Ongoing Feedback Regular check-ins ensure quality standards are maintained and workflows are refined over time.
A structured onboarding approach minimizes disruption, maintains confidentiality, and accelerates productivity.
